VSK Osterholz-Scharmbeck: strong test game despite defeat against Hemelingen!
The VSK Osterholz-Scharmbeck had to give up 2: 5 in the friendly against SV Hemelingen last weekend. For coach Thorsten Westphal, however, it was not a defeat that should let his head hang. He described the game as a "best test game performance" during this preparation time, even if the team had to compete with nine vacationers who did not play. A difficult undertaking that the boys mastered with flying colors.
While the VSK players were initially defensive and only allowed two shots of the opponent up to the 39th minute, goalkeeper Nikolai Süß was able to parry these attempts confidently. In the first half, there were also two good chances for early tour for the Osterholz-Scharmbecker. However, Paul Suckow and Dustin Beller left the possibilities unused. The first real attack by the Hemelinger then led to the first goal of the goal in the 39th minute: 1-0 for SV Hemelingen.
score and the course of the game
Shortly before half -time,Tim Bormann made it 1-1 in the 42nd minute, but the joy lasted only briefly. Hemelingen set 2-1 in added time in the first half. After the change of sides, the short-term happy ending for the VSK supporters: Keno Liebschner equalized in the 49th minute, but the desired momentum for the VSK did not last long. Hemelingen in the episode hit three times-first in the 60th, then in the 85th and finally in the 89th minute-and thus secured the 5: 2 victory.
The VSK players Beller, Bormann and Suckow had more chances, but fate was not on their side that day. The team will now focus on the training sessions, because the test game against OSC Bremerhaven planned for Sunday was canceled to give the players a well -deserved break.
